On average across the year,
Coconut Creek, Florida is approximately as hot as
Jupiter, Florida
.
Coconut Creek, Florida has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F and Jupiter, Florida has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F.
Coconut Creek, Florida's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is not hotter than Jupiter, Florida's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F).
On average across the year, Coconut Creek, Florida is approximately as cold as Jupiter, Florida . Coconut Creek, Florida has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F and Jupiter, Florida has an average minimum temperature of 21°C/70°F.
On average across the year,
no, Coconut Creek, Florida has less rain than
Jupiter, Florida. Coconut Creek, Florida has an average annual rainfall of 1663mm and Jupiter, Florida has an average annual rainfall of 1672mm.
Coconut Creek, Florida's wettest month is September, with an average monthly rainfall of 217mm, which is drier than Jupiter, Florida's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 258mm).
